  • The Interplay of Science and Technology: A Comprehensive Overview
    Science and technology are inextricably intertwined, each driving the other forward in a continuous cycle of innovation and discovery. Here's a breakdown of their relationship:

    Science as the Foundation:

    * Understanding the World: Science is the systematic study of the natural world, seeking to understand its fundamental principles and laws. It provides the theoretical framework and knowledge base upon which technology is built.

    * Discovery of New Phenomena: Scientific research leads to the discovery of new materials, processes, and principles. These discoveries become the raw material for technological advancements.

    * Development of Tools and Techniques: Scientific research often drives the development of new tools, instruments, and techniques used in scientific inquiry. These tools often find applications in technology.

    Technology as the Enabler:

    * Application of Scientific Knowledge: Technology takes scientific knowledge and applies it to practical problems, creating new products, systems, and processes.

    * Facilitating Scientific Research: Technology provides the tools and instruments that enable scientists to conduct more sophisticated research and make new discoveries. This includes powerful microscopes, telescopes, computers, and data analysis tools.

    * Testing and Validating Scientific Theories: Technology allows scientists to test their theories and models through experiments, simulations, and observations. This helps to refine and validate scientific knowledge.

    The Cycle of Innovation:

    * Science drives Technology: Scientific breakthroughs lead to the development of new technologies.

    * Technology enables Science: Technological advancements make it possible for scientists to conduct more advanced research and explore new frontiers.

    * This cycle repeats: The development of new technologies often sparks further scientific inquiry, leading to a continuous cycle of innovation.

    Examples:

    * Medicine: The discovery of the structure of DNA led to the development of genetic engineering and gene therapy.

    * Communication: The understanding of electromagnetic waves led to the development of radio, television, and cellular phones.

    * Energy: The discovery of nuclear fission led to the development of nuclear power.

    * Materials Science: The development of new materials, like carbon nanotubes and graphene, has revolutionized electronics, aerospace, and other industries.

    Conclusion:

    Science and technology are deeply intertwined, each pushing the other forward in a dynamic interplay of discovery and innovation. This ongoing collaboration has led to incredible progress in human understanding and technological advancement, and will continue to shape our future.
